de7af4a704 CUB when installing inside tutorials
Summary:
We now require CUB for building, here we make the tutorials include it.

Also make the installation cell do nothing if it has already succeeded.

I use curl not wget, and `os.environ` to set the variables not shell methods, because they are more likely to work on Windows.
